How long does an IV therapy session at Valley Wellness & Aesthetics take?
Most IV therapy sessions at Valley Wellness & Aesthetics take 30–60 minutes. Standard hydration and vitamin drips run 30–45 minutes; NAD+ infusions can take 2–4 hours depending on dose. Plan to arrive 10–15 minutes early for a brief intake on your first visit.
Is IV therapy at Valley Wellness & Aesthetics safe?
IV therapy at Valley Wellness & Aesthetics is administered by licensed medical staff using sterile, single-use equipment. Most wellness IV drips operate under standing physician orders in Arizona, and prescription-grade infusions (NAD+, ketamine, high-dose vitamin C) require a brief consultation. Side effects are typically minor — bruising at the injection site or a cool sensation during the drip.
